Welcome to the Furrowline team! This page covers service accounts for our farm-equipment telemetry gateway. Each tractor-side unit reports through the gateway, which authenticates to Siloband, our internal aggregation service, using a dedicated service account rather than personal creds — please never substitute your own. The account is scoped to write-only telemetry topics, so don't expect it to read anything back. For local testing against the Siloband sandbox, use the service account's key shown below.

app token of fajop-fahif = qvz4-AnML

## Office Closure — Westhollow Branch (Managers Only)

Argentfell Group will close the Westhollow branch at quarter-end. Staff relocations are confirmed, lease obligations settled, and client coverage absorbed by the Norbeck team. No service disruption is expected. Board members should review the confidential planning note appended below.

management briefing: Headcount on the Pelath team goes from 29 to 101 by the end of April. Gross margin on Pelath came in at 63 percent against a plan of 41 percent.

Meeting notes — Strato build sync. Incremental rebuilds land in Stratocast 4.2. Plugin authors: your hooks now receive a changed-paths manifest instead of the full page graph. Do not assume global context; rebuilds touch only invalidated routes. Cache keys must include plugin version or output will be stale. Breaking: onFullBuild fires only on cold builds. Migration guide ships Friday; test against the beta channel first. File regressions against the Stratocast tracker with repro steps. Questions on the manifest format go to the rebuild lead.

approver of fafof-yajep = Jordor Fenath

Leadership Review Briefing — Divestment of the Glassline Unit

Quick heads-up before Thursday's session: we've agreed in principle to sell the Glassline packaging unit to Harrowvale Industrial. Terms are broadly where we wanted them, and the Velmont plant transfers with the deal. Expect questions on staffing and the transition timeline, so have your numbers ready. Marta will walk through the earn-out structure. Please keep this tight until the announcement. Before the meeting, review the note below on what comes next for the group.

management briefing: Only 33 of the 205 pilot accounts renewed Kasath, so a churn review is set for October 17. Weniusek Logistics is in early talks to buy Holethax Freight for about $345.6 million.